Our Father in Heaven; ours and everyone's, for You make Your sun rise, and Your rain fall on everyone; You give light to everyone who comes into the world; Hallowed be Your name; that Your righteousness, and not wickedness, be done in Your name.
Your Kingdom come; the Kingdom which is among us now, if we will only acknowledge it, the Kingdom with a New Covenant, where Your law is in our minds and in our hearts, where You have given Light to those in darkness and guided our feet into the way of peace; Your will be done on Earth, as it is in Heaven; that we do justice, and love mercy; that we love You with all our heart and soul and mind and strength, and our neighbor, even our enemy; that we love not in word or tongue but in deed and in Truth, here, now, on Earth as it has always been with You in Paradise.
Give us this day our daily bread, our spiritual bread, Lord, but also bread to sustain us that we may do Your will; and that we do not hoard our bread but feed the hungry, for this is also Your will; and that with all that You give us, that we give drink to the thirsty, take in the stranger, clothe the naked, and care for the sick.
And forgive us our debts, as we forgive our debtors; for as Your Son came to cancel our debt, so we also are called upon to cancel debt; for He came to preach, and not only to preach but to fulfill the acceptable year of the Lord, the Jubilee; that we live in a perpetual Jubilee, a perpetual deliverance from captivity, a perpetual liberation of the oppressed, an Earthly Kingdom of God, where You scatter the proud, put down the mighty, exalt the lowly, and fill the hungry.
And lead us not into temptation, for Blessed is the one who endures temptation, who is not drawn away by his own desires from which come wars and fights; But deliver us from evil, from passions, greed, wrath, and from carnal weapons, that we may overcome evil with good.
For Yours is the Kingdom which Christ has established among us, and the Power, of the Gospel, and of Truth, and the Glory which is our hope to share in, Forever. Amen.
